From: Effects of dietary creatine supplementation on systemic microvascular density and reactivity in healthy young adults

Figure 3

The peak effects of post-occlusive reactive hyperemia (PORH) on cutaneous microvascular conductance (CVC, expressed in arbitrary perfusion units, APU, divided by mean arterial pressure in mmHg, upper panel); increases in CVC induced by PORH (middle panel) and the area under the curve (AUC) during PORH (lower panel) of healthy young subjects (n = 40) before (PRE) and after (POST) oral creatine supplementation. The amplitudes of PORH responses are expressed as peak CVC minus the baseline CVC. Values represent the means ± SEM and were analyzed using two-tailed paired Student’s t tests.
